Warning Signs You Need Supply Line Break Water Removal

Ignoring the signs of a supply line break can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Be on the lookout for these warning signs: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old, mildew, or bacteria. If you notice persistent odors in your home,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ains can be a sign of a supply line break or other water damage issues. If you notice water stains, it’s crucial to address the issue before it becomes a bigger problem.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can show water damage or a supply line break. If you notice any signs of damage,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Increased Water Bills

Unexpected increases in your water bills can be a sign of a supply line break or other water damage issues. If you notice a sudden spike in your water bills,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.

Visible Leaks or Water Spots

Visible leaks or water spots can show a supply line break or other water damage issues. If you notice any signs of leaks or water spots, it’s crucial to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Unpleasant Sounds or Gurgling Noises

Unpleasant sounds or gurgling noises can show a supply line break or other water damage issues. If you notice any unusual sounds, it’s essential to investigate the source and address it quickly.

Supply Line Break Water Removal vs. DIY: When To Call a Professional

Situation DIY? Call a Pro? Why
Small, contained leak Yes No You can likely handle a small leak on your own with a bucket and some towels.
Large, widespread flood No Yes A large flood needs specialized equipment and expertise to contain and remediate.
Hidden leak or water damage No Yes Hidden leaks or water damage can be difficult to detect and need professional expertise to identify and repair.
Water damage to structural elements No Yes Water damage to structural elements, such as walls or floors, needs professional expertise to repair and ensure safety.
Presence of mold or mildew No Yes Mold and mildew need specialized equipment and expertise to remove and prevent regrowth.
Unknown or uncertain cause of water damage No Yes If you’re unsure of the cause of water damage, it’s best to call a professional to investigate and recommend the necessary repairs.

Supply Line Break Water Removal Cost in Azle, TX

The cost of Supply Line Break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ions in Azle, TX. Here are some estimated price ranges for common services: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Emergency Response and Water Extraction $500 – $2,500 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and equipment needed
Drying and D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ed, and duration of process
Sanitizing and Dis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Type of equipment needed, size of affected area, and level of contamination
Reconstruction and Repair $2,000 – $10,000 Severity of damage, size of affected area, and type of materials needed

Keep in mind that these are estimated price ranges, and the actual cost of Supply Line Break Water Removal may vary depending on your specific situation. We offer free estimates and will work with you to develop a customized solution that meets your needs and budget.

Common Questions About Supply Line Break Water Removal

Q: What causes supply line breaks?

A: Supply line breaks can be caused by a variety of factors, including aging pipes, corrosion, and external damage. If you notice any signs of a supply line break, such as water stains or leaks, it’s essential to address the issue quickly to prevent further damage.

Q: How long does Supply Line Break Water Removal take?

A: The length of time it takes to complete Supply Line Break Water Removal can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and the equipment needed. In general, it can take anywhere from a few days to a week or more to complete the process.

Q: Is Supply Line Break Water Removal covered by insurance?

A: Yes, Supply Line Break Water Removal may be covered by insurance, depending on the cause of the damage and the type of policy you have. It’s essential to contact your insurance provider to find out the extent of your coverage and what steps you need to take to file a claim.

Q: Can I prevent supply line breaks?

A: Yes, there are steps you can take to prevent supply line breaks, including regular maintenance, inspections, and repairs. You can also take steps to protect your property from water damage, such as installing a water sensor or regular water checks.
